BBC News | Oil prices in reverse amid Opec call BBC News Oil prices tumbled again on Monday, eroding last week's gains, as Opec called for co-operation from oil-producing nations outside the cartel. Brent crude fell 3% to $31.25 a barrel following a 10% surge on Friday, while US oil was $1.02 lower at $31.17.
